Output d3dc0afc269f7644acea03c6679bb78549107c0b44840fb1fb70db8d3d66ca70:5

value
65330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d9a9dcfc65c39aac51fd3a8ac3248d6ee5dbddb OP_EQUAL
address
MRBhAdEYp8ax9HXNapdemaP6wbdUn1W5Eb
transaction
d3dc0afc269f7644acea03c6679bb78549107c0b44840fb1fb70db8d3d66ca70
spent
true